About this fabric

The Avorio colourway has a warm ivory ground that reads light and softly luminous in the swatch image. Fine vertical lines create a subtle woven texture, while the sparse beige motifs resemble small radiating fans or folded wings. The restrained contrast keeps the pattern airy rather than decorative or bold. No composition, width, rub test or performance features are supplied for this colourway.

How to use it

Use this warm ivory colourway for relaxed, light-filtering curtains where its fine vertical texture can sit comfortably with pale timber, chalky neutrals and understated natural furnishings. The small beige motifs add interest without disturbing a calm, uncluttered scheme.
